Understanding Flaking Grits and Their Manufacturing Process


The production of corn flaking grits begins with selecting genetically unmodified, premium-grade maize. The kernels are cleaned, conditioned, and de-germed to separate the endosperm from the bran and germ. This ensures that only the hard, starchy portion of the maize is used. The endosperm is then finely milled into consistent grit particles with a specific size range suitable for flaking operations.

This controlled process guarantees that flaking grits maintain stable moisture content, density, and particle shape, essential for producing premium flakes with consistent texture and appearance. The finished product is further screened and graded to ensure purity and compliance with food industry food safety standards.

Main Characteristics of Corn Flaking Grits


High-quality flaking grits are distinguished by their clean, yellow colour, consistent granulation, and rich starch composition. These characteristics directly influence the texture and appearance of the finished cereal or snack. Key features include:
- Even particle size for even flake thickness
- Minimal lipid and fibre content for improved stability
- Superior flaking and puffing characteristics
- Consistent cooking behaviour and hydration rate
- Free from black specks, foreign matter, and odour

By maintaining tight control over each production stage, manufacturers ensure that flaking grits deliver optimal results across various food processing applications.

Applications of Corn Flaking Grits


The wide applicability of flaking grits makes them essential across multiple sectors of the food industry. Their reliable size and texture make them the preferred choice for producing:
- Breakfast flakes and breakfast cereals
- Expanded snacks and puffed products
- Brewery adjuncts
- Bakery products and ready-to-eat goods

In the cereal industry, these grits are processed, flattened, roasted, and flavoured to create crunchy, tasty flakes that retain their crunch even when mixed with milk or other liquids. In brewing, they serve as additives that enhance the smoothness and clarity of the final beverage.

Quality Control in Flaking Grits Manufacturing


Manufacturers of corn flaking grits adhere to strict hygiene and quality assurance standards to maintain purity and safety. The milling process is carried out in sanitised facilities to prevent contamination and ensure a long shelf life. Advanced cleaning, polishing, and grading systems guarantee that only the finest fraction of maize corn flaking grits is used.

Compared to raw maize or coarser grits, flaking grits offer enhanced processing efficiency. Their defined granulation ensures balanced moisture absorption during cooking, reducing wastage and improving yield. The low-fat content also prevents rancidity, extending the product’s longevity corn flaking grits and stability in storage.
